Halloween and the perfect day to speak with Joelle Fhima Berdowski. We share this numerology witch-like relationship where we always see champagne numbers. Numbers like 11:11, 12:12, 3:33 etc. So in honour of champagne numbers we sipped champagne during the show! Listen in and meet Joelle – a super sweet, sensitive, crazy creative designer I’ve had the joy of working with the last 5 years. She is the epitome of entrepreneurial courage as her life and work keeps expanding and she is a completely different person than when I met her. Talk about breaking the mold of your potential.

Joelle is an amazing and innovative entrepreneur who has continued to improve her design skills all through her professional journey. Instead of a Jack of all trades I’d call her a Joelle of all design. Her sensitivity is key in getting the clients vision and even “seeing it” before it comes to life. Her attention to detail produces spectacular design. Her key to keep going is simple, family support and the ability to push herself forward and think “Just do it! You never know what’s on the other side”. She sure does walk her talk. Her honesty and integrity are apparent in everything she does.

She’s the founder of JFB Designs, a partner in CCE and a keto kook.

Episode 1 Supersonic Shareaholic with Heather Boyd

It was awesome to welcome Heather Boyd as our very first guest on The CC Experience. It makes complete sense that Heather should be the first guest as we’ve know one another for over 10 years now and have watched one another “grow up” in our businesses. I remember when Heather and I took a Twitter workshop together and how quickly she gained followers and knowledge. Since then I’ve watched her tackle one platform at a time and it’s been so inspiring. As an outsider, watching Heather overcome her introversion and her fear of the camera has been a source of KAPOW and what this podcast is all about. Finding that courage, taking those leaps and experiencing great growth and satisfaction.

Learn how Heather has used her instinct to share and build community as the impetus to her tremendous success. When I first met Heather she did not even want to show her face on camera and now she has over 2 million views on her YouTube videos. Talk about facing one’s fears!

She’s the founder of Heather Boyd Wire, an artist on Etsy, an influencer on YouTube, a blogger and a comic artist. To connect with Heather outside of this episode visit:
